Output 6426934315f179c3070ae02d330649e9c0157a54d3d7c88fba887e3aebd2dcb7:0

value
304326
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 589de04edb79edd974e5ae2e59ba18079acf527e OP_EQUALVERIFY OP_CHECKSIG
address
195ZbK6XQUSzGSmyRMRUZ8QH5qfTLjnuU1
transaction
6426934315f179c3070ae02d330649e9c0157a54d3d7c88fba887e3aebd2dcb7